Job Summary

Are you a proactive administrative professional who thrives in a dynamic high-impact environment Do you excel at multi-tasking managing events and serving as the operational heartbeat of a dedicated team

Brandeis University is delighted to announce a career opportunity as an Athletic Event Management Administrator to support in the logistical execution and facility readiness for varsity contests at the NCAA Division III level and aquatics this role you would support the Department of Athletics by organizing and executing the logistical and operational aspects of home athletic contests and managing lifeguard staffing and pool deck safety compliance upholding the values and mission of the department and the university with a focus on student-centered service.

The hiring range for this position is $45700 - $56500.

Job Duties

  • Direct game-day operations management for home athletic contests in select varsity sports. Serve as the primary on-site administrator to resolve logistical issues coordinate team needs and ensure a high-quality spectator experience.
  • Manage facility setup and takedown ensuring compliance with NCAA UAA and university policies and procedures. Conducts pre-contest inspections of playing surfaces and equipment to mitigate risks and ensure our standards are met prior to each contest. Facilitates post-contest breakdown to prepare facilities for subsequent activities.
  • Hire train and supervise student contest management staff. Manage time reporting and payroll for all student event staff. Develop and implement training manuals and customer service standards for student staff working athletic events.
  • Proactively monitor and address indoor and outdoor facilities issues related to competition venues. Coordinate necessary maintenance and repairs with University Facilities Services and/or outsidecontractors. Oversee all pool mechanical and chemical operations and physical space of pool and locker rooms.
  • Oversee lifeguard staffing to ensure a safe environment for pool-related events and open recreation. Responsible for the recruitment scheduling and monitoring of certified lifeguards. Maintain oversight of lifeguard staff certifications to ensure compliance with safety regulations and university policy.
  • Plan and execute maintenance operations for Athletics van fleet including but not limited to oil changes state inspections damage repair etc. Maintain comprehensive service records to ensure reliable transportation is available for teams and clubs. Oversee assigned staff to schedule necessary visits.

Qualifications and Additional Job Information:

  • This position operates in a gymnasium on courts and may operate outside in varied weather. Must be able to consistently lift and/or move 20 to 30 pounds and frequently lift and/or move 50 to 75 pounds.
  • Will require nights and weekends depending on contest schedule.
  • Bachelors degree required. Masters degree preferred
  • 1-3 years relevant work experience preferably at the college level. Graduate Assistant experience is acceptable.
  • Must have the ability to drive 12-passenger vans.
  • Must have the ability to work flexible hours early morning night and weekend work is required.
